Stephen Leather Books in Order

Stephen Leather is a seasoned journalist with over a decade of experience on prominent newspapers like The Times, the Daily Mail, and the South China Morning Post in Hong Kong. His internationally acclaimed bestsellers have been translated into over ten languages, showcasing his versatility as a storyteller. In addition to his writing career, he has also ventured into television, contributing to notable shows such as London's Burning, The Knock, and the BBC's Murder in Mind series. As a pioneering figure in self-publishing, Leather's eBooks, including The Bestseller, The Basement, Once Bitten, and Dreamer's Cat, achieved unparalleled success in 2011, selling over half a million copies and topping the UK and US Kindle charts. His novels have collectively sold more than two million eBooks worldwide, with The Chinaman being adapted into The Foreigner, a $100 million-grossing film starring Jackie Chan and Pierce Brosnan.
